Notarial Services

A Notary Public is a Lawyer appointed by the Supreme Court of New South Wales and Legal Profession Admission Board to certify documents for use outside Australia. We are members of the Society of Notaries of New South Wales and the Law Society of New South Wales.

Most people require a notary to witness signatures or attest to true copies of original documents. Sometimes notaries are needed to assist with verifying other information. Common services can be:

Witnessing signature

  • Signing pre-prepared forms (for example, property documents, bank account forms)
  • Executing documents (for example, Power of Attorney, Affidavit)

True copies/Legalisation of documents

This involves certification that the document is a true copy of the original.
